Transaction 7823f502a3011fc69cc90b698282233e722935617ab5f200abfa76f9e5106cc2

1 Input
1 Outputs
  • 7823f502a3011fc69cc90b698282233e722935617ab5f200abfa76f9e5106cc2:0
  • value  233970
    address  12qA97T8hsDgvVoRCXGZifd9PCraqvd2DW